Output 80c85e311612e104ab54926c681aaa51f14d9e2860e4c82d3edd6733a27945d1:0

value
28150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00ccf9477576edd34c455e1ebca31174aa3a77ad OP_EQUAL
address
31mFUNNjMwDdkybHeLCjwATYiZX3WWo87o
transaction
80c85e311612e104ab54926c681aaa51f14d9e2860e4c82d3edd6733a27945d1
spent
true